Manchester Living has been in business since 2009. In that time, we have made a name for ourselves providing compassionate services for seniors, persons with degenerative diseases, and individuals undergoing post-operative care. Within the Manchester Living family there are two independent operations. They include Cambridge Caregivers which offers Personal Assistant Services (Private in-home care) and Manchester Care Homes which operates four boutique, eight-resident Assisted Living properties. Manchester Living is owned and operated out of Dallas, Texas with recent expansions into Fort Worth, and plans to grow beyond.

Responsibilities

  • Manage all aspects of office operations, including administrative support, scheduling, facilities management, and human resources.
  • Oversee the HR function including recruitment, selection, orientation, training, performance management, and employee relations
  • Onboard new employees including building out their personnel files, digital files, benefits enrollment, and scheduling
  • Buildout a corporate support team through recruiting, hiring, and training of support staff to likely include, marketer(s), scheduler(s), and other staff to ensure  compliance with HIPAA, employment law, and federal and state regulations about PAS/ Home Health Operations
  • Take the PAS/Home Health Administrator certification course and remain up to date on administrative CE hours
  • Develop and manage the annual budget for the office and HR functions, ensuring financial performance targets are met or exceeded
  • Establish and maintain relationships with key stakeholders including potential clients, employees, and community organizations
  • Participate in the development and implementation of marketing and outreach activities to promote the new location and increase visibility in the community
  • Service the front desk or reception area and ensure the physical office space is well kept, organized, and that physical files are properly stored
